针对目前我国海绵城市建设中雨污和径流控制的困境,以美国芝加哥市雨污蓄滞深隧工程(TARP)为例,阐述了TARP修建的历史背景及工程主要环节,包括可行性方案评估比选、工程建设及投资、工程效益分析、运行管理及维护。结合TARP的修建,回顾了美国城市雨污及径流控制政策的演变——从最初的“深隧万能”逐步转向多方略、多措施,传统的灰色工程与新型绿色工程相结合的近自然趋势。在此基础上,提出我国海绵城市试点建设中亟待开展的工作,包括制定长期规划,探索灰色与绿色雨洪基础设施相结合的途径,考虑雨洪管理系统的整体性以及注重非工程措施。本研究可为海绵城市建设中合理考虑雨污与径流控制方略提供研究思路与参考。
In view of the dilemma of rain and runoff control in the construction of sponge city in our country, taking TARP in Chicago as an example, the historical background of TARP construction and the main engineering aspects are expounded, including the feasibility evaluation Election, construction and investment, engineering benefit analysis, operation management and maintenance. Combined with the construction of TARP, the evolution of urban stormwater pollution and runoff control policies in the United States is reviewed - from the initial “Deep Tunnel Universal” to the multi-strategy and multi-measures, the combination of the traditional gray project and the new green project trend. On this basis, the work to be urgently carried out in the pilot project of sponge city in China is put forward, including making long-term plans, exploring the combination of gray and green stormwater infrastructures, considering the integrity of rainstorm management system and paying attention to non-engineering measures. This study can provide a research idea and reference for rational consideration of rain pollution and runoff control strategy in sponge city construction.
